27177 DIGITAL COMPUTER TO TAPE RECORDING UNIT INTERFACE Abstract of the Disclosure In a digital computer system wherein a tape recording unit is utilized for program storage, an interface between the digital computer and the tape re- cording unit is provided which utilizes digital logic to decode the data from the tape recording unit and to generate a clock or timing signal from the data provided from the tape recording unit to insure the accurate transfer of data from the tape recording unit to the digital computer. The use of digital logic to decode the data from the tape recording unit and to generate the timing signal from the data output from the tape recording unit alleviates the need for circuit adjustments which are required in interfaces which utilize analog circuitry to decode the data from the tape recording unit or to generate the timing signal from the data output from the tape recording unit.
